Collaborative software (also referred to as groupware or
workgroup support systems) is software designed to help
people involved in a common task achieve their goals.
Collaborative software is the basis for computer supported
cooperative work.
Such software systems as email, calendaring, text chat and
wiki belong to this category. It has been suggested that
Metcalfe's law — the more people who use something, the
more valuable it becomes — applies to such software.
e.g. Teamware from Fujitsu.
